What we do is important – we’re here to keep Bristol, and beyond, clean, and safe.
We do this for our city’s residents, workers, visitors, and businesses. Our work helps deliver Bristol’s sustainability targets in partnership with the council and we deliver a social value impact worth more than £30 million every year.
We are proud of what we do and the careers we shape and support. Bristol Waste is a Real Living Wage employer and committed to equality of opportunity for all.

Ban the Box
We support the Ban the Box initiative, a campaign which creates a fair opportunity for people with convictions to compete for jobs. We do this by removing the tick box from application forms and we ask about criminal convictions later in the recruitment process.
Bristol Equality Charter
We are also part of the Bristol Equality Charter, a commitment Bristol organisations make to help improve equality, diversity and inclusion across the city.
Equality, diversity and inclusion
It’s hugely important to us that our organisation reflects the diversity of our community, service users and partners. We understand that as a company we are underrepresented by ethnic minorities, women and LGBTQ+ people across our workforce and we want to change this. Bristol Waste Company is committed to targeting these groups during our recruitment process and welcome candidates who can contribute greater diversity of representation at all levels of our business.
